111759
10.01.2020 10:16

Выразите в гиб 2147483648б=2147483648: гиб=гиб​

Нажмите на рекламу ниже и сразу увидите ответ
Популярные вопросы:
Ответ:
nastasttv00
23.06.2022 01:24
Var
a: array [1..15] of integer;
avg, avgpol, avgotr: real;
i, k1, k2: byte;
begin 
avg := 0; avgpol := 0; avgotr := 0; 
writeln('Massiv:'); 
Randomize; 
for i:=1 to 15 do 
begin 
a[i]:=random(20)-10; 
write(a[i], ' '); 
avg:=avg + a[i]; 
if a[i] > 0 then     
begin       
avgpol := avgpol + a[i];       
inc(k1);     
end; 
if a[i] < 0 then     
begin       
avgotr := avgotr + a[i];       
inc(k2);     
end; 
end; 
avg:=avg/15; 
avgpol:= avgpol/k1; 
avgotr:= avgotr/k2; 
writeln; 
writeln('Srednee massiva = ', avg:3:2); 
writeln('Srednee polozh. elementov = ', avgpol:3:2); 
writeln('Srednee otric. elementov = ', avgotr:3:2); 
readln;
end.
0,0(0 оценок)
Ответ:
Jelly1727
26.02.2022 19:03
Нужно взять сумму произведений числителей и знаменателей крест накрест, то есть a на d, b на c, и поделить на произведение знаменателей. В математической форме, чтоб понятнее было: \frac{ad+bc}{bd} . Дальше можно сократить: для удобства запишем получившийся числитель в переменную n, а знаменатель - в m.  Найдем для этого наибольший общий делитель, и для данного алгоритма запишем значение m в переменную m1, n в n1, чтобы не портить их значения: Если n1>m1, поменяем значение переменной n1 на n1-m1, если же m1>n1, то сделаем наоборот - присвоим переменной m значение m1-n1, повторим этот алгоритм до тех пор, пока m1>0 и n1>0. После завершения цикла выберем большее число из m и n,  и оно будет наиб. общим делителем. Теперь вернемся к дроби m/n. Поделим m и n на получившийся наибольший общий делитель. Выведем получившиеся результаты. m - в качестве числителя, и n - знаменателя. Дроби суммированы.
0,0(0 оценок)
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ота